Florida Jury Clears Philip Morris & RJR of Responsibility for Reverend's Lung Cancer Death

Quincy, FL— The nation’s two largest cigarette makers prevailed last week at trial over the cancer death of a Florida reverend who had smoked for decades. Anderson v. R.J. Reynolds, et al., 2020-CA-000757.

$1.3M Verdict in Tobacco Trial That Raised Questions Over When Punitive Liability Is Triggered

Miami, FL— Jurors this week awarded $1.3 million to the family of a Florida man for the role cigarettes played in his coronary artery disease. But they ultimately declined to award punitive damages in an unusual verdict that touched on questions concerning when punitive liability is triggered in suits stemming from a decertified class action against the nation’s tobacco companies. Levine (Hoffner) v. R.J. Reynolds, et al., 2016-CA-029336.

Cigarette Design the Key Issue as Wrongful Death Trial Opens Against Philip Morris and RJR

Miami, FL— Attorneys Monday debated whether defective cigarette design caused the lung cancer death of a Florida woman, as trial opened against the nation’s two largest cigarette makers. Mendez v. Philip Morris and R.J. Reynolds, 2018-CA-042377.

RJR Hit With $6M Verdict for the COPD Death of Florida Woman

Tampa, FL— Jurors last week handed down a $6 million verdict against R.J. Reynolds for the role it found the tobacco giant played in the respiratory disease-related death of a Florida woman. Wlasiuk v. R.J. Reynolds, 2008-CA-017048.

Jury Delivers $850K Verdict in Tobacco Trial But Apportions Fraction of Blame to Philip Morris

Jacksonville, FL— Jurors last week handed down an $850,000 verdict for the laryngeal cancer death of a long-time Florida smoker, but apportioned only 20% of responsibility to defendant Philip Morris, likely reducing the post-verdict award. Tuttle v. Philip Morris, 2008-CA-000402.
